Once inside Pompeii, the guided tour takes around 2 hours, during which the guide leads visitors through the city’s most notable areas. Among the highlights are the Amphitheater, which could seat over 20,000 spectators, and the Forum, the heart of civic life in Roman times.
Guides like Angelo and Frankie are praised for their passion and detailed explanations, making the ruins come alive. Visitors observe ruts in the street worn by chariots, the remains of shopfronts, public baths, and residential houses, offering a glimpse into everyday Roman life. The Basilica and temples provide further insight into the religious and civic architecture of the period.
While the tour covers extensive ground, it remains paced for most, with guides ensuring that the group sees the most important sites without feeling rushed. The skip-the-line tickets make it possible to focus on the history rather than waiting in queues, especially during peak times.

The Amphitheater at Pompeii is a major visual highlight, with its impressive size and well-preserved structure. The Temple of Jupiter and Temple of Apollo are also key stops, showcasing the religious architecture of ancient Pompeii. The Public Baths reveal how Romans relaxed and socialized, with some remnants still visible of the original heated rooms.
The ruts in the streets and shopfront remains give tangible hints of daily commerce and transportation.
